Inge H. Stene of Aurora CO died April 26, 2024, after 82 years of having made the world a better place for friends and family alike. He is survived by his stepchildren, Terri (Joe) Calomino and Brenden Henry; grandchildren, Karrie (Kevin) Nork and Joe (Tara) Calomino; great-grandchildren, Lindzie, Caleb, Joey, and Tristan; his partner, Roxanne Nolan; sister, May (Harold) Semb; nieces, Brit Semb, Vibeke Semb, and Randi Lahme; nephew Sven Lahme; and many other dear family members and friends in the US and abroad. He was preceded in death by his parents, Herlof and Iris Stene; his wife, Phyllis Stene; his sisters, Liv Stene and Bjorg Lahme; and friends too numerous to mention. Inge immigrated to the US from Norway in 1961, having sailed on the Oslofjord for 8 days to make the journey. He spent 5 days in New York before flying to Denver where he arrived on a Thursday, went fishing on Saturday, attended church on Sunday and started work on Monday. He was later drafted in to the Army where he served for 2 years before enlisting in the Air Force as a jet engine mechanic working on fighters for 4 years and serving in Viet Nam. As a stone and brick mason by trade, Inge's work lives on in many beautiful homes and businesses throughout the Denver and metro area. But more important than that, Inge's legacy is the love, humor, close bonds, and lasting friendships that were an inherent part of his personality. He will be missed terribly.
